Banks in Germany

  • Banks in Germany are renowned for their efficiency and reliability, offering a wide range of services to individuals and businesses alike. 
  • With over 1,500 banks operating nationwide, customers have access to an extensive network of branches as well as online banking capabilities. 
  • German banks offer competitive interest rates on savings accounts and loans while providing a secure environment for financial transactions. 
  • Additionally, the country's regulatory framework ensures that deposits up to €100 000 are protected by the government-backed deposit guarantee scheme which provides further assurance when it comes to investing funds or taking out loans from German banks.

Job Description as said by the bank

  • We are looking for a committed personality with quality awareness and a willingness to assume responsibility for the position of Editor Newsdesk w:m:d at our Düsseldorf location for the Corporate Communications department.

Job Responsibilities

  • We produce content for our digital communication channels as well as for our print media - you fill both with creativity and initiative, fact-based and articulate.
  • You know what journalistic due diligence is and enjoy researching technically demanding topics.
  • You create contributions of all text types, write them ready for publication and coordinate them.
  • You supply all channels of corporate communication and are well versed in creating press releases, specialist articles and interviews, writing board speeches as well as social media posts, etc.
  • You accompany the production of videos and podcasts editorially and already think in pictures when writing the scripts.
  • With your editorial expertise, you support projects such as theme weeks, events and special publications - often on our current focal points such as sustainability or digitization.
  • You oversee the production process of publications and manage the service providers involved.
  • You will work in a team with colleagues from the newsdesk, with freelance authors, with those responsible for our digital channels such as social media, website and intranet, and with the marketing experts at NRW.BANK.

Knowledge, Skills And Experience

  • You care about your issues and you don't give up until you have all the information and the story is complete.
  • You are a professional, well versed in dealing with journalistic texts. You enjoy the variety of digital and analog instruments of corporate communication.
  • They work with the utmost care and dedication and know how to profitably use the advantages of the different channels.
  • You have at least 3 years of professional experience in a communications agency, the editorial office of a journalistic business medium and/or in a communications department of a bank, insurance company or similar. with.
  • You have completed journalistic training and/or a university degree.
